Web Developer ANZSCO 261212: Guide to Australian Migration

ANZSCO Code: 261212

Web Developer ANZSCO 261212 plays an essential role in creating and maintaining the digital presence of businesses and organizations. By combining their technical knowledge, problem-solving abilities, creativity, and management experience, they craft websites that enhance user experience while meeting business goals. With technology’s rapid evolution, demand for skilled Web Developers remains strong, offering promising careers with numerous advancement and specialization options available; staying current on emerging technologies helps ensure continued success in this dynamic field. Website designers, developers and keepers use website programming languages, software applications, technologies and databases to design, develop and maintain websites based on user requirements. They typically collaborate with IT experts such as business analysts, website designers and network and usability specialists in order to achieve the goal.

Web Developer, ANZSCO 261212

Skill Level

Level 1

Most occupations in this unit group require at least a bachelor’s degree for entry. A minimum of five years’ relevant work experience or vendor certification may also serve as acceptable qualifications, and additional hands-on training (ANZSCO Skill Level 1) may be necessary in some instances. 

Skill Assessment Authority

ACS(Australian Computer Society)

The Australian Computer Society (ACS) is the ANZSCO 261212 Web Developer Skills evaluation authority. Under instructions from the Ministry of Home Affairs, this organization assesses credentials and abilities related to ICT careers, such as web development.

Average income for the Web Developer

The average income for Web Developers depends on various factors, such as location, experience, education, industry specialization, and specialization. Below is an outline of what Web Developers can anticipate earning under multiple circumstances.

  • Entry-Level: AUD 55,000 to AUD 70,000 per year
      • Newly graduated or less than 2 years of experience.
      • Typically start in roles focusing on basic web development tasks.
  • Mid-Level: AUD 70,000 to AUD 90,000 per year
      • 2 to 5 years of experience.
      • Involved in more complex projects, often taking on more responsibility within the team.
  • Senior-Level: AUD 90,000 to AUD 120,000+ per year
    • More than 5 years of experience.
    • Usually lead projects, mentor junior developers, and may move into management or specialized technical roles.

Factors Influencing Salary:

  1. Experience: More experienced developers typically earn higher salaries.
  2. Education: Advanced or specialized degrees can lead to higher wages.
  3. Industry: Sectors such as financial services or technology firms often pay higher than other industries.
  4. Location: Urban areas and tech hubs tend to offer higher salaries due to higher demand and cost of living.
  5. Specialization: Developers who specialize in in-demand technologies (e.g., machine learning and advanced front-end frameworks) often command higher salaries.

Qualification for ANZSCO 261212 Web Developer

  • An information and communication technology-related bachelor’s degree or its equivalent.
  • At least five years of relevant work experience must demonstrate the skills and knowledge required of a Web Developer, such as front-end and back-end development, design principles and an understanding of web technology.
  • Qualifications Equivalent to an AQF Diploma. When applied to web development projects, some vendor qualifications can be seen as equivalent to an AQF diploma – thus fulfilling formal qualification requirements more quickly and efficiently.
  • RPL applications may be submitted if applicants demonstrate they have gained the required abilities and expertise through informal education or work experience. ACS evaluates RPL applications.

Task performed by ANZSCO 261212 Web Developer

  • Building and creating web pages and apps.
  • Producing and researching programs written in programming languages such as HTML, CSS, JavaScript and PHP.
  • Database design and maintenance.
  • Web pages are optimized for search engine optimization (SEO) and designed to adapt across devices.
  • Work closely with graphic designers, content writers, and others to fulfil a project’s requirements.
  • Checking and optimizing websites to enhance their usability and functionality.
  • Execution of safety protocols to safeguard websites against cyber attacks is vitally important.
  • Maintain and upgrade web pages to ensure optimal performance and compatibility with the most up-to-date technology.

Exception

  • Some Australian states and territories may offer special exemptions regarding graduate specifications.
  • Priority Skilled Lists may have specific criteria in certain states/territories.
  • British, Canadian, New Zealander, American and Irish citizens do not need to provide IELTS or OET test scores as part of the application process.
  • Candidates for licensing or registration must demonstrate English competency at either an appropriate IELTS score, equivalent level, or both–whichever one is higher.

FAQ (Frequently Asked Questions)

Q. What is the ANZSCO 261212 Web Developer?

Web developers in Australia and New Zealand fall under the occupational classification ANZSCO 261212. Web developers specialize in designing, creating and maintaining websites and web applications.

Q. What qualifications are needed for a job as an ANZSCO 261212  Web Developer?

Usually, one needs a bachelor’s degree in computer science, information technology, or a similar discipline. Certifications and related professional experience, however, might be taken into account.

Q. What are the main duties of a web developer?

Chief among their duties include content management, website development, UX/UI design, testing, debugging and cross-functional teamwork.

Q. What are the career opportunities for ANZSCO 261212 Web Developer?

Web developers are in demand across industries and can be found working for digital organizations, technology businesses, freelancers or in-house development teams across industries.

Q. How is the demand for Web Developers in the hiring marketplace?

As businesses rely more on an effective online presence, there is still a high demand for web developers. Industries including technology, online shopping, and digital marketing are actively seeking qualified workers in this field.
